Splet19. jul. 2024 · The SWD breaker is made to be used daily as a switch, tested for many more on-off cycles. The HID breaker is built extra tough to cope with the poor power factor of many HID lights. Many manufacturers simply make all their breakers SWD rated. Whether UL is behind this I don't know. SpletCapacitive current switching means a specific opera ting condition for vacuum circuit-breakers. It combines high inrush-currents at connection of a capacitive load with considerable low breaking currents at its disconnec tion.
